Consent-free granny Flats Unlock new Opportunities For Homeowners and Renters
New legislation allowing Kiwis to build granny flats of up to 70 square metres without a building consent marks a significant win for both homeowners and renters, opening more affordable living options amid a stabilising property market.
The Building and Construction (Small Standalone Dwellings) Bill simplifies the process for building small, code-compliant dwellings.
